Financial due diligence assesses net operating income (NOI) and payment trends to identify risks and potential revenue gains.
"Financial Due Diligence involves a thorough analysis of a property's NOI. We audit every factor impacting revenue and expenses and produce an accurate and reliable Pro Forma, highlighting any discrepancies in the seller's financial presentation."
– LeaseProbe/Real Diligence
A detailed financial review typically examines:
Assessment Area | Key Components | Value Indicators |
---|---|---|
Revenue Analysis | Payment histories, lease terms, escalation clauses | Stability of cash flow |
Expense Review | Operating costs, maintenance expenses, insurance | Efficiency in cost control |
Contract Analysis | Payment terms, reimbursement clauses, service agreements | Potential for revenue growth |

Assess risks and identify opportunities within the portfolio:
Risk Category | Assessment Criteria | Mitigation Strategies |
---|---|---|
Technical Risk | - Equipment age and condition - Performance metrics - Maintenance history |
- Schedule preventive maintenance - Upgrade outdated equipment - Improve monitoring systems |
Financial Risk | - Payment default rates - Operating cost trends - Revenue projections |
- Strengthen payment collection processes - Reduce operating expenses - Review insurance policies |
Operational Risk | - History of safety incidents - Staff qualifications - Emergency preparedness |
- Update safety procedures - Provide staff training - Improve emergency response plans |

A technical review is essential for accurately assessing an energy lease portfolio because it ensures that the equipment, such as solar panels or wind turbines, meets performance, safety, and compliance standards. This process involves evaluating the condition, design, and operational history of the equipment to confirm its reliability and efficiency.
Key aspects of the review include verifying the equipment's origin, maintenance records, and compatibility with grid requirements. Additionally, it examines the construction timeline, operational costs, and maintenance programs to ensure the financial and operational feasibility of the project. Identifying potential issues during this review helps mitigate risks and uncover opportunities for improvement or investment.
